Perturbation of the hope flow and transverse foliations
Consider a nonsingular vector field X on a closed manifold Mn. As a matter of fact, X always admits a transverse codimension one plane field, which however may fail to be integrable. In fact it is well known that there are many examples of vector fields which do not admit transverse foliations.
